E/H BRAKE ACTUATOR

Recalled: January 4, 2012 ~1,713 units affected 11E057

Description

DEXTER AXLE IS RECALLING CERTAIN ELECTRIC/HYDRAULIC (E/H) BRAKE ACTUATOR PUMPS SOLD FOR USE ON VARIOUS TRAILERS. SOME OF THESE PUMPS MAY NOT HAVE BEEN PROPERLY HEAT TREATED. THIS CONDITION CAN CAUSE PREMATURE WEAR OF SOME CRITICAL COMPONENTS IN THESE PUMPS WHICH CAN RENDER THE UNIT INOPERABLE.

Injuries / Consequence

THE E/H BRAKE ACTUATOR PROVIDES BRAKING POWER TO THE TRAILER BRAKES. FAILURE OF THE ACTUATOR CAN RESULT IN THE LOSS OF BRAKING EFFORT BY THE TRAILER, INCREASING THE RISK OF A CRASH.

Remedy

DEXTER AXLE IS WORKING WITH THE INSTALLERS AND VEHICLE MANUFACTURERS TO IDENTIFY AND NOTIFY OWNERS WHO MAY HAVE HAD THE AFFECTED E/H BRAKE ACTUATOR INSTALLED ON THEIR VEHICLE. THE SAFETY RECALL BEGAN ON DECEMBER 20, 2011. OWNERS MAY CONTACT DEXTER AXLE AT 1-260-636-5311 OR THEIR VEHICLE MANUFACTURER.
